Quick 5-Minute Bread

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up milk (whole, skim, or any preferred type)
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il or melted butter
  • Optional: 1 tablespoon sugar or honey for a slightly sweet bread

Instructions:

Prepare the Dough:

  1. In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. If using sugar or honey, add it at this stage.
  2. Add the milk and vegetable oil (or melted butter) to the dry ingredients. Stir until just combined. The dough will be slightly sticky.

Cook the Bread:

  1. Microwave Method:
    • Grease a microwave-safe mug or bowl with cooking spray or a little oil.
    • Spoon the dough into the prepared mug or bowl, filling it no more than halfway to allow room for rising.
    • Microwave on high for 90 seconds to 2 minutes, depending on the wattage of your microwave. Start checking at 90 seconds by inserting a toothpick into the center; it should come out clean or with a few crumbs.
  2. Stovetop Method:
    •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at and lightly grease it with oil or cooking spray.
    • Divide the dough into 4-6 portions and shape them into small rounds or flattened discs.
    • Place the dough rounds in the skillet and cook for about 2-3 minutes on each side, or until golden brown and cooked through.

Serve:

  1. Allow the bread to cool for a minute before removing it from the mug, bowl, or skillet.
  2. Serve warm with butter, jam, honey, or your favorite toppings.

Prep Time: 2 mins | Cooking Time: 3 mins | Total Time: 5 mins | Servings: 4-6 mini breads
